As I had expected, my midday stop at Belmar Historic Park was generally slow. Avian inactivity was exacerbated, perhaps, by the presence of a young accipiter.
Still, there was a brief burst of activity when a bustle of 10+ bushtits came thru accompanied by black-capped chickadees, and a yellow-rumped, yellow, Wilson's and Tennessee Warbler.
